Had it at a wedding last year and got the recipe from the bride. Every time I have made it, its been a big hit. I need to find more such recipes to try out here.
The praline sauce is basically 8 oz unsalted butter, 1 cup brown sugar, melt them on medium heat. Add a spoonful of dark rum or rum extract. Then add 1/2 cup heavy cream and handful crushed pecans. Cook on low flame trying not to bring to a boil. Once the pecans are nice and crunchy, pour it over breaded chicken strips.
I made buttermilk fried strips from this site;
